It's April 6th. Welcome in. This is Global News Today, where the world meets AI. I'm Corey with the story. The International Atomic Energy Agency, just confirmed military strikes, hit close to Iran's Bushaher nuclear power plant, but the plant came through. Without a scratch, they base this on fresh satellite images and their deep knowledge of the site, ruling out any direct hits. One strike landed only 75 meters from the perimeter, sparking worries in a tense region where nuclear sites are always high stakes. No radiation leaks or damage reported so far, easing fears of a bigger crisis at this key power facility. IEA keeps eyes on the area as tension simmer, ready to update if anything shifts.
